About 5 Sackville Close

A plain-English summary derived from public records, EPC certificates, sold prices and local data.

5 Sackville Close is a mid-terrace house in Hothfield, Ashford, Ashford (TN26 1EB). It has a recorded floor area of 84 m² (around 904 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1950-1966 and council tax band C. The latest certificate (August 2022) shows a D (score 67),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. The rating has held steady at D across 3 certificates since March 2009. Between certificates, hot-water efficiency went from Average to Good, lighting went from Average to Good and main heating went from Average to Good; while wall efficiency dropped from Good to Average. The recommended improvements would lift it to B (score 83), a 2-band jump.
